【问题描述】:

如何使用来自cropperjs 的数据使用 ImageMagick 执行调整大小和裁剪?

用户可以上传大图像并缩放/平移以进行裁剪。尝试使用 blob,但它失去了太多质量并且经常超时。

Example 来自 fiddle 的以下数据:

Original Width: 1280
Original Height: 720
Width: 424.8717011756327
Height: 238.9903319112934
X: -155.17118867901692
Y: -1.4989251522088705
Scale: 23.82

尝试了这个,但它裁剪了错误的区域。还尝试缩放原始图像,但这对于服务器来说太大了。

convert orignial.jpg -resize "1280x720^" -gravity center -crop 424x238+-155+-1 +repage result.jpg 

示例: https://jsfiddle.net/1knw3a5e/

    【解决方案1】:

    该裁剪工具在我的 Mac 上的 Safari、Firefox 或 Chrome 中无法正常工作。它不尊重输入的比例值。它总是以 scale=1 的结果出现。也许我做错了。

    但如果你想在 ImageMagick 中这样做,正确的方法是:

    原文:

    裁剪屏幕快照:

    裁剪结果(尺寸 320x180;仍然比例=1):

    使用 ImageMagick(尺寸 640x360):

    ww=320
    hh=180
    xx=40
    yy=60
    rotate=0
    scale=2
    scale=`convert xc: -format "%[fx:$scale*100]" info:`
    convert barn.jpg -virtual-pixel white -define distort:viewport=${ww}x${hh}+${xx}+${yy} -filter point -distort SRT "$rotate" +repage -resize $scale% test.jpg
    


    请注意,ImageMagick -distort SRT 允许缩放,但缩放是在从视口裁剪之前完成的。所以我必须先使用视口裁剪,然后以百分比添加 -resize (as scale=2 --> scale=200%)

    我将 -distort SRT 与视口裁剪一起使用的原因是,当 xx 和 yy 值为负时,它允许进行偏移裁剪。你不能用简单的 -crop 来做到这一点。

    例如:

    ww=320
    hh=180
    xx=-40
    yy=-60
    rotate=0
    scale=1
    scale=`convert xc: -format "%[fx:$scale*100]" info:`
    convert barn.jpg -virtual-pixel white -define distort:viewport=${ww}x${hh}+${xx}+${yy} -filter point -distort SRT "$rotate" +repage -resize $scale% test2.jpg
    


    如果你下载图片,你会看到它在顶部和右侧用白色填充,但尺寸仍然是 320x180。

    如果您只在图像的范围内进行裁剪,那么您可以使用 -crop 并且 Imagemagick 命令将是:

    ww=320
    hh=180
    xx=40
    yy=60
    rotate=0
    scale=2
    scale=`convert xc: -format "%[fx:$scale*100]" info:`
    convert barn.jpg -crop ${ww}x${hh}+${xx}+${yy} +repage -resize $scale% test4.jpg
    


    这会产生与我原始视口裁剪相同的结果。

    【解决方案2】:

    我只使用来自getData 的数据而没有对结果进行任何数学运算就取得了成功。

    var croppable = $('.croppable');
    croppable.cropper({
      autoCrop: true, 
      viewMode: 0,
      background: false,
      modal: true,
      zoomable: true,
      responsive: false, 
      crop: function(e) {
        data = croppable.cropper('getData');
        $('#extract_image_crop_x').val(data.x);
        $('#extract_image_crop_y').val(data.y);
        $('#extract_image_crop_width').val(data.width);
        $('#extract_image_crop_height').val(data.height);
        $('#extract_image_crop_rotate').val(data.rotate);
      }
    });
